Abstract

A retractable belt clip is disposed on an electronic hand-held tool, such as a stud finder, a laser level, or an electronic tape measure, and is moveable from a stowed position, in which the belt clip is disposed within or flush to a housing of the tool, to a deployed position, in which the belt clip may be attached to a belt or other member for carrying and storage.

Claims (15)

1. A handheld tool comprising:

a housing having a side and containing mechanical or electrical components for performing a function of the tool; and

a belt clip extending from the side of the housing that is movable between a deployed position in which a portion of the belt clip is disposed away from the housing and extends generally parallel to said side such that a space is created between the housing and the belt clip adapted to receive a belt and a stowed position in which the belt clip is disposed flush with or within the housing;

the housing having an opening;

a shaft that is connected to the clip being slidably mounted within the opening, permitting limited movement of the clip with respect to the housing along the axis of the shaft;

a head on the shaft preventing the clip from being completely removed from the housing;

sliding elements comprising a guide slot that slides with respect to a protrusion, at least one of the guide slot or protrusion being on the housing and the other of the guide slot or protrusion being on the clip, and at least one of the sliding elements having an elongated dimension that extends obliquely with respect to the side of the housing; and

cooperating detent elements that include a detent protrusion and a detent dimple that resist movement of the clip when the detent dimple engages the detent protrusion, one of the detent protrusion or detent dimple being on the housing and the other of the detent protrusion or detent dimple being on the clip.

2. The tool recited in claim 1 , wherein the housing has a recess that is bounded by adjacent portions of the housing; and

the belt clip has an outer surface that forms a continuous smooth surface with the adjacent portions of the housing when the clip is in the stowed position.

3. The tool as recited in claim 1 , wherein the clip has a base surface that is accessible from another side of the housing.

4. The tool as recited in claim 1 , wherein the clip has a ribbed base surface that is accessible from another side of the housing.

5. The tool as recited in claim 1 , wherein the tool is within the group of handheld electronic tools that includes stud finders, laser levels, and laser line generating devices.

6. The tool as recited in claim 1 , wherein the tool has a user interface side of the housing that includes buttons or an electronic display, and the clip extends from the user interface side of the housing.
